It was a nice petting zoo. The place is a lot bigger than it looks. A great place to take children to experience farm animals. The gift shop offers a bucket of animal feed for $5 and a small bottle of milk for $2.50 (which the baby pigs drank in 2 seconds). There are many cool animals there, including goats, sheep, mini horses, different varieties of chickens, a capuchin monkey, bobcats, peacocks, cows, ducks, rabbits, llamas, and many more. I would have given this place 5 stars but I was a little uneasy with the unpredictable chickens roaming around freely.
